Jean-Jacques Dessalines

  • He was born

    He was born
    Jean-Jacques Dessalines was born on the 20th of September 1758 in Grande-Rivière-du-Nord, Haiti. He was born as a slave since his parents were slaves as well. His name was originally Jean Jaque Duclos but his master assigned him a new one.

    Second owner
    In 1788, he was bought by a free black man named Dessalines who treated him much better then his original owner, a white French man named Henry Duclos that made him work under extremely harsh conditions. There he worked for 3 years until he escaped.

    The Revolution
    In 1791, Dessalines became a part of the freedom movement that lead to the total abolition of slavery in Haiti. He fought against colonialism and positioned himself as lieutenant to the black leader Toussaint L'Ouverture. The movement was successful.
